Default Wichita on 2K?

Could a move to Wichita be realistically made for around $2,000? I'm an RN and would have a job waiting and ready to go for when I arrive. I'll be looking to rent a 1 bedroom aparatment.

Easily. $2000 in Wichita is alot of money. And if you are an RN there is LOTS of competition among employers there and they will probably be willing to pay your moving expenses if you agree to work for them for a period of time (6 mos to a year)

2000 Is plenty to get you started here. As far as being an RN you will want to get a hold of a company here to hire you accept you and at least cover your Kansas Certification needed to continue your job. This will be the Key to your Question as I do Not believe (not being in medicine, but Family Is) I don't Know exacts of the costs for Getting Kansas License but you need to check this out FIRST. You will need a job when you get here. But once you get here i Know RN's range from 18 -30 $ph based on experience, place of employment, job title etc. A 1 bedroom Apartment ranges from 150 to 900 a month roughly, average is about 425. 900 with deposit leaves 1100 to turn everything on. You will even Have enough to fill your Apartment up with all the food you will need to get you to the next check .
